響應(yīng)式網(wǎng)站是一種能夠根據(jù)用戶的設(shè)備和屏幕尺寸自動(dòng)調(diào)整布局和設(shè)計(jì)的網(wǎng)站。這意味著無論用戶是在桌面電腦、平板電腦、手機(jī)或其他設(shè)備上訪問網(wǎng)站,網(wǎng)站都能夠以最佳的方式呈現(xiàn)內(nèi)容,并提供良好的用戶體驗(yàn),下面就和沈陽網(wǎng)站建設(shè)一起來看看響應(yīng)式網(wǎng)站如何搭建?
1、規(guī)劃和設(shè)計(jì):
確定網(wǎng)站的目標(biāo)和目標(biāo)受眾,了解他們的需求和偏好。創(chuàng)建網(wǎng)站的結(jié)構(gòu)和內(nèi)容架構(gòu),包括頁面的數(shù)量、主題和內(nèi)容分類。設(shè)計(jì)網(wǎng)站的用戶界面和用戶體驗(yàn),考慮到不同設(shè)備和屏幕尺寸下的布局和導(dǎo)航方式。
2、選擇合適的工具和技術(shù):
選擇合適的網(wǎng)站開發(fā)工具和技術(shù)棧,如HTML、CSS、JavaScript等??紤]使用響應(yīng)式網(wǎng)頁設(shè)計(jì)框架(如Bootstrap、Foundation等)來簡化開發(fā)過程,或者選擇自定義開發(fā)以實(shí)現(xiàn)更高度的定制化。
3、制定設(shè)計(jì)方案:
根據(jù)設(shè)計(jì)規(guī)范和用戶需求創(chuàng)建網(wǎng)站的設(shè)計(jì)方案,包括顏色、字體、圖標(biāo)等元素。設(shè)計(jì)網(wǎng)站的布局,確定不同設(shè)備上的頁面結(jié)構(gòu)和內(nèi)容排列方式。
4、編寫HTML結(jié)構(gòu):
使用語義化的HTML標(biāo)記創(chuàng)建網(wǎng)站的內(nèi)容結(jié)構(gòu),包括頭部、導(dǎo)航、主體內(nèi)容和頁腳等部分,使用HTML5元素和語義標(biāo)簽來增強(qiáng)網(wǎng)站的可訪問性和搜索引擎優(yōu)化。
5、應(yīng)用CSS樣式:
使用CSS樣式表為網(wǎng)站添加樣式,包括布局、顏色、字體等。使用媒體查詢(Media Queries)來為不同設(shè)備和屏幕尺寸定義樣式,并確保布局的適應(yīng)性和靈活性。
6、添加交互和動(dòng)態(tài)效果:
使用JavaScript或者JavaScript庫(如jQuery)為網(wǎng)站添加交互功能和動(dòng)態(tài)效果,例如導(dǎo)航菜單的交互、滾動(dòng)效果等。確保動(dòng)態(tài)效果在各種設(shè)備和瀏覽器上都能夠正常運(yùn)行。
7、測試和優(yōu)化:
在不同設(shè)備和屏幕尺寸上測試網(wǎng)站的響應(yīng)性和兼容性,包括桌面電腦、平板和手機(jī)等設(shè)備。
修復(fù)和調(diào)整樣式和布局,以確保在各種設(shè)備上都能夠正常顯示和使用。優(yōu)化網(wǎng)站的性能,包括加載速度、響應(yīng)時(shí)間等方面,以提高用戶體驗(yàn)。
8、部署和發(fā)布:
將網(wǎng)站文件上傳至服務(wù)器,并配置域名和托管服務(wù)。定期備份網(wǎng)站文件和數(shù)據(jù)庫,以防意外數(shù)據(jù)丟失。監(jiān)控網(wǎng)站的運(yùn)行情況,并及時(shí)處理任何問題和反饋,確保網(wǎng)站的穩(wěn)定性和可靠性。